Tax Identification Number (TIN) in Malta

Maltese nationals can use their Identify Card Number as their Tax Identification Number (TIN) but non-Maltese nationals need to apply for their Tax Identification Number (TIN) at the Inland Revenue Department. Upon application, non-Maltese citizens will get a 9 digits TIN within two days.

Unemployment Rate in Malta

The unemployment rate in Malta for January 2025 was recorded at 3%, a little more than December 2024 which was 2.90%. The total number of unemployed persons registered was 1,117 in January 2025. Where 66.7% or 745 are males and 33.3% or 372 females.

How to Benefit from Maltese Tax Rates

Malta has a flexible but progressive taxation system with tax rates ranging from 0% to 35%, having multiple categories for singles, married and parents as well as different tax brackets depending on the income generated. Moreover, your residency status and domicile can also be game changers to help you reduce your tax rates.

The Importance of Employee Recognition

Retaining the best employees can be the key for a company to multiply its growth and achieve its long term goals. A Korn Ferry shows that the cost of hiring a new employee is 50-150% of the employee’s salary. For specialist, senior, and executive positions, this cost can go up to 213% of the employee’s salary.
